The author gives a summary of the test programme and results of the shielding effectiveness (SE) measurements made on representative external carbon fibre reinforced plastic (CFRP) panels of the European Polar Platform (PPF). The satellite comprises two major elements namely the service module (SM) and the payload module (PM). The payload module in turn comprises a payload carrier (PC) and a payload equipment bay (PEB). The spacecraft walls of the SM are constructed from aluminium whereas for the PM from CFRP. It is the SE of the CFRP panels of the PEB that is under consideration. The measurements were made in the frequency range 100 MHz to 10 GHz
